di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T02:54:04.581996+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T02:54:04.581996+00:00 new file mode 100644 index 0000000..ef5e6d5 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T02:54:04.581996+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T02:54:04.581996+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T03:54:07.189519+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T03:54:07.189519+00:00 new file mode 100644 index 0000000..681f776 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T03:54:07.189519+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T03:54:07.189519+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T04:54:09.842707+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T04:54:09.842707+00:00 new file mode 100644 index 0000000..49deb99 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T04:54:09.842707+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T04:54:09.842707+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T05:54:12.449261+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T05:54:12.449261+00:00 new file mode 100644 index 0000000..217fe31 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T05:54:12.449261+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T05:54:12.449261+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T06:54:15.006402+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T06:54:15.006402+00:00 new file mode 100644 index 0000000..1d96680 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T06:54:15.006402+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T06:54:15.006402+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T07:54:17.541486+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T07:54:17.541486+00:00 new file mode 100644 index 0000000..bfc2528 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T07:54:17.541486+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T07:54:17.541486+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T08:54:20.130073+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T08:54:20.130073+00:00 new file mode 100644 index 0000000..09a763b --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T08:54:20.130073+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T08:54:20.130073+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T09:54:22.706335+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T09:54:22.706335+00:00 new file mode 100644 index 0000000..6504560 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T09:54:22.706335+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T09:54:22.706335+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T10:54:25.283730+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T10:54:25.283730+00:00 new file mode 100644 index 0000000..c6874b3 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T10:54:25.283730+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T10:54:25.283730+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T11:54:27.880297+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T11:54:27.880297+00:00 new file mode 100644 index 0000000..f2585ca --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T11:54:27.880297+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T11:54:27.880297+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T12:54:30.466773+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T12:54:30.466773+00:00 new file mode 100644 index 0000000..b7707fe --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T12:54:30.466773+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T12:54:30.466773+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T13:54:33.151717+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T13:54:33.151717+00:00 new file mode 100644 index 0000000..bd6711f --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T13:54:33.151717+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T13:54:33.151717+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T14:54:35.713426+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T14:54:35.713426+00:00 new file mode 100644 index 0000000..ee440df --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T14:54:35.713426+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T14:54:35.713426+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T15:54:38.263607+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T15:54:38.263607+00:00 new file mode 100644 index 0000000..af76985 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T15:54:38.263607+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T15:54:38.263607+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T16:54:40.840735+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T16:54:40.840735+00:00 new file mode 100644 index 0000000..13ee8d4 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T16:54:40.840735+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T16:54:40.840735+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T17:54:43.418522+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T17:54:43.418522+00:00 new file mode 100644 index 0000000..8c74ca6 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T17:54:43.418522+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T17:54:43.418522+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T18:54:46.021734+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T18:54:46.021734+00:00 new file mode 100644 index 0000000..70b58cc --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T18:54:46.021734+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T18:54:46.021734+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T19:54:48.548532+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T19:54:48.548532+00:00 new file mode 100644 index 0000000..cd20ed3 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T19:54:48.548532+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T19:54:48.548532+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T20:54:51.117664+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T20:54:51.117664+00:00 new file mode 100644 index 0000000..f1b411e --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T20:54:51.117664+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T20:54:51.117664+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T21:54:53.694972+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T21:54:53.694972+00:00 new file mode 100644 index 0000000..1e513cc --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T21:54:53.694972+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T21:54:53.694972+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T22:54:56.327699+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T22:54:56.327699+00:00 new file mode 100644 index 0000000..77b5bf5 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T22:54:56.327699+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T22:54:56.327699+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-20T23:54:58.924917+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T23:54:58.924917+00:00 new file mode 100644 index 0000000..d95e50d --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-20T23:54:58.924917+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-20T23:54:58.924917+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-21T00:55:01.476709+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-21T00:55:01.476709+00:00 new file mode 100644 index 0000000..6a7b23f --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-21T00:55:01.476709+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-21T00:55:01.476709+00:00"} \ No newline at end of file diff --git a/consul_backup/fitbit-garmin-sync/logs/2026-01-21T01:55:04.056547+00:00 b/consul_backup/fitbit-garmin-sync/logs/2026-01-21T01:55:04.056547+00:00 new file mode 100644 index 0000000..16392d2 --- /dev/null +++ b/consul_backup/fitbit-garmin-sync/logs/2026-01-21T01:55:04.056547+00:00 @@ -0,0 +1 @@ +{"sync_type": "weight_sync", "status": "partial", "message": "Synced 0 records, 1 failed", "records_processed": 0, "timestamp": "2026-01-21T01:55:04.056547+00:00"} \ No newline at end of file diff --git a/consul_backup/metadata.json b/consul_backup/metadata.json index 377b215..a147b8c 100644 --- a/consul_backup/metadata.json +++ b/consul_backup/metadata.json @@ -1,7 +1,7 @@ { - "backup_timestamp": "2026-01-20T02:01:35.939066", - "total_keys": 957, - "successful_backups": 952, + "backup_timestamp": "2026-01-21T02:01:41.183833", + "total_keys": 981, + "successful_backups": 976, "failed_backups": 5, "consul_address": "http://consul.service.dc1.consul:8500" } \ No newline at end of file diff --git a/consul_backup/nomad/postgres/members/pg-odroid7 b/consul_backup/nomad/postgres/members/pg-odroid7 index 32ae5f4..82c7d70 100644 --- a/consul_backup/nomad/postgres/members/pg-odroid7 +++ b/consul_backup/nomad/postgres/members/pg-odroid7 @@ -1 +1 @@ -{"conn_url":"postgres://192.168.4.227:5432/postgres","api_url":"http://192.168.4.227:8008/patroni","state":"running","role":"replica","version":"4.0.4","xlog_location":661643791768,"replication_state":"streaming","timeline":248} \ No newline at end of file +{"conn_url":"postgres://192.168.4.227:5432/postgres","api_url":"http://192.168.4.227:8008/patroni","state":"running","role":"replica","version":"4.0.4","xlog_location":663126849696,"replication_state":"streaming","timeline":248} \ No newline at end of file diff --git a/consul_backup/nomad/postgres/members/pg-odroid8 b/consul_backup/nomad/postgres/members/pg-odroid8 index 7d53e00..a0276d7 100644 --- a/consul_backup/nomad/postgres/members/pg-odroid8 +++ b/consul_backup/nomad/postgres/members/pg-odroid8 @@ -1 +1 @@ -{"conn_url":"postgres://192.168.4.228:5432/postgres","api_url":"http://192.168.4.228:8008/patroni","state":"running","role":"primary","version":"4.0.4","xlog_location":661643791768,"timeline":248} \ No newline at end of file +{"conn_url":"postgres://192.168.4.228:5432/postgres","api_url":"http://192.168.4.228:8008/patroni","state":"running","role":"primary","version":"4.0.4","xlog_location":663126849696,"timeline":248} \ No newline at end of file diff --git a/consul_backup/nomad/postgres/members/pg-opti1 b/consul_backup/nomad/postgres/members/pg-opti1 index 3aa625d..7c79196 100644 --- a/consul_backup/nomad/postgres/members/pg-opti1 +++ b/consul_backup/nomad/postgres/members/pg-opti1 @@ -1 +1 @@ -{"conn_url":"postgres://192.168.4.36:5432/postgres","api_url":"http://192.168.4.36:8008/patroni","state":"running","role":"replica","version":"4.0.4","xlog_location":661643844040,"replication_state":"streaming","timeline":248} \ No newline at end of file +{"conn_url":"postgres://192.168.4.36:5432/postgres","api_url":"http://192.168.4.36:8008/patroni","state":"running","role":"replica","version":"4.0.4","xlog_location":663127144144,"replication_state":"streaming","timeline":248} \ No newline at end of file diff --git a/consul_backup/nomad/postgres/status b/consul_backup/nomad/postgres/status index b9894c7..f15a89a 100644 --- a/consul_backup/nomad/postgres/status +++ b/consul_backup/nomad/postgres/status @@ -1 +1 @@ -{"optime":661643791768,"slots":{"pg_odroid7":661643791768,"pg_opti1":661643791768,"pg_odroid8":661643791768},"retain_slots":["pg_odroid7","pg_odroid8","pg_opti1"]} \ No newline at end of file +{"optime":663126849696,"slots":{"pg_odroid7":663126849696,"pg_opti1":663126849696,"pg_odroid8":663126849696},"retain_slots":["pg_odroid7","pg_odroid8","pg_opti1"]} \ No newline at end of file diff --git a/nomad_backup/foodplanner.hcl b/nomad_backup/foodplanner.hcl index e2a017b..fc6af2c 100644 --- a/nomad_backup/foodplanner.hcl +++ b/nomad_backup/foodplanner.hcl @@ -42,7 +42,7 @@ job "foodplanner" { } resources { cpu = 500 - memory = 1024 + memory = 500 } # Restart policy